    Bradfordwhite pilot won't stay lit
    I have bradfordwhite water heater model # m1403s6en12 pilot won't stay lit changed thermocouple 3 times but continue with problem, was wondering if there is a recall and if so if there is gas valve kit to fix problem

    If the thermocouple's positioned correctly then I would check to see if I had a drip loop, (moisture trap) installed either next to the meter or next to the heater gas inlet as shown. (see image)
    A drip loop is simply a inverted tee with a 6 or 8" piece of pipe hanging down with a cap on the end.
    It's there to collect any moisture before it gets to your pilot lite and snuffs it out.
    To check, shut the gas off at the meter and remove the cap. If water drains out you have located your problem. Now, Teflon Tape the threads, screw the cap back on and turn on the gas.
    Take some detergent and paint around the threads on the cap to check for a leak. Bleed the air out of the line and light the pilot light. Better now? Good luck, Tom
